Structure Height 35 feet maximum 28.5 feet <br /> Lot Coverage 35 percent maximum 25 percent <br /> . The shoreland ordinance defines clear-cuning as "the removal of an entire stand of trees." The <br /> site plan does not propose this on the site. Therefore, the proposal is consistent with the intent of <br /> . the ordinance. The ordinance permits the selective removal of natural vegetation provided that <br /> suUicient vegetative cover remains to screen cars, dwellings, and other structures when viewed <br /> from the water. The applicant stated that an anempt will be made to save vegetation along Old <br /> . Highway 10 when possible. This is recommended as an additional condition of approval. <br /> In addition, the applicant is providing larger diameter plantings than is required by City code. <br /> . Foundation plantings and landscaping of the entrance and cul-de-sac is included in the <br /> landscaping plan, as are a variety of deciduous and evergreen trees and shrubs. Ten-foot <br /> .- evergreens will screen units along County Road E2. <br /> Staff is recommending a wetland buUer to enhance the long term viability of the functions and <br /> . values of the two wetland basins~ The recommendation is for a 16.5-foot buffer strip adjacent to <br /> (he basins to trap nutrients and pesticides from lawns and minimize the likelihood of geese <br /> causing a nuisance for the residents. These conditions are possible under a Planned Unit <br /> . DevelopmenL <br /> . Commenter disagrees with several aspects of the wetland delineation report~ <br /> The wetlands on the site do not meet the definition of Public Waters Wetlands, as defmed MN <br /> . Stats I 03G.l 05, Subd. 18. Therefore, the DNR does not have regulatory jurisdiction over the <br /> wetlands on the site. The wetlands on the site are regulated by the Wetland Conservation Act <br /> under the rules promulgated by the Board of Water and Soil Resources, MN Rules 8420. The <br /> . wetlands on the site are also under the regulatory jurisdiction of the U.S~ Army Corps of <br /> Engineers pursuant to Section 404 of the Clean Water AcL <br /> . The delineation of the wetlands was prepared by Franklin 1. Svoboda & Associates, with field <br /> work conducted on May 17, 1995. The Wetland Conservation Act requires that wetland <br /> . delineations be conducted in accordance with the Federal Manualfor Identifying and <br /> Delineating Jurisdictional Wetlands (1989 Manual).
